Health coaching generally helps clients get to where they want to go faster than if they were to do it alone. While certainly it is a valuable tool to know wellness, health coaches do not tell people what to do, they help people come to their own answers by inquiry and discovery.
I have seen the health coaching business grow from infancy to what it is today, a big business consideration. When I started health coaching teleclasses in 2006, as an adjunct to the International Coach Federation, no one showed up for the sessions. Today it is a strong group. Today health promotions companies can hire a professional health coach from $70,000 a year.
Bottom line is many people do better with support, and studies are the evidence.
